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$2,567 per month in Limassol vs $2,179 in Folkestone, rent included.

A couple spends around $3,806 per month in Limassol vs $3,350 in Folkestone, rent included.

A family of three spends $5,045 per month in Limassol vs $4,521 in Folkestone, rent included.

Limassol costs about 18% more than Folkestone, driven mainly by Clothing & Footwear.

Both Limassol and Folkestone sit above the global median – Limassol by 92%, Folkestone by 63%.

Cost Breakdown

A central one-bedroom costs $1,504 in Limassol versus $1,135 in Folkestone.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.

A mid-range dinner for two costs $85.0 in Limassol versus $68.0 in Folkestone. Groceries tell a different story – $318 in Limassol vs $335 in Folkestone – so Limassol wins on supermarket bills even if dining out costs more.
